Mechanical Thrombectomy Devices Overview
Mechanical thrombectomy devices are specialized medical tools used to physically remove blood clots from large vessels in the brain, primarily in patients experiencing acute ischemic stroke. These devices offer a minimally invasive alternative to thrombolytic drugs, providing rapid restoration of blood flow and improving neurological outcomes when administered within a specific time window after stroke onset.

There are two primary types of mechanical thrombectomy devices: stent retrievers and aspiration catheters. Stent retrievers expand within the vessel to ensnare the clot and pull it out, while aspiration devices use suction to extract the blockage. Over the years, mechanical thrombectomy has become a frontline treatment in stroke care, especially for large vessel occlusions, supported by robust clinical trial evidence and growing global guidelines advocating their use.

Mechanical Thrombectomy Devices Market Insights
North America is projected to dominate the mechanical thrombectomy devices market in 2024, driven by a high burden of thromboembolic diseases, advanced healthcare infrastructure, and continuous innovation from regional medical device companies. The growing elderly population, high adoption of minimally invasive procedures, and supportive reimbursement policies further fuel market growth.

According to the CDC (2024), over 795,000 Americans suffer strokes annually, with 1 in 4 being recurrent cases. Additionally, venous thromboembolism affects nearly 900,000 individuals each year in the U.S., emphasizing the demand for clot-removal solutions like mechanical thrombectomy.

Alzheimer's related vascular complications are also contribute to stroke risk. With 6.7 million U.S. seniors living with Alzheimer's in 2023 and projections nearing 14 million by 2060, the need for effective stroke treatments is intensifying.

Innovation continues to boost the market, as seen with Vesalio's U.S. launch of the pVascTM Thrombectomy System in September 2024. Designed to remove various types of peripheral clots, the device highlights the region's momentum in expanding treatment capabilities and improving outcomes.

Mechanical Thrombectomy Devices Market Dynamics
According to the British Heart Foundation (2024), around 101 million people globally are stroke survivors, with 250 million living with coronary heart disease, highlighting the urgent need for effective interventional therapies like mechanical thrombectomy. These devices are crucial for restoring blood flow in acute conditions such as ischemic stroke and peripheral arterial blockages.

The World Stroke Organization (2023) estimates that 1 in 4 adults will experience a stroke in their lifetime. Additionally, Parkinson's Foundation data shows 90,000 new PD cases are diagnosed annually in the U.S., with projections reaching 1.2 million by 2030. As many neurological conditions overlap with vascular risks, the demand for timely stroke interventions is growing rapidly.

To meet this rising demand, companies are pushing technological innovation. In March 2025, Inari Medical (a Stryker company) launched the ArtixTM Thrombectomy System, an advanced dual-mode platform for arterial clots that combines aspiration and mechanical retrieval to enhance precision and treatment flexibility.

Despite the growth potential, high procedure costs and risks associated with thrombectomy devices remain key challenges that may slow broader adoption.
